1. Trang chủ
  2. » Cao đẳng - Đại học

Ma codeCode quang cao hai ben truot chay tren tat cacac trinh duyetdoc

7 11 0

Đang tải... (xem toàn văn)

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Định dạng
Số trang 7
Dung lượng 38,5 KB

Các công cụ chuyển đổi và chỉnh sửa cho tài liệu này

Nội dung

Nhân tiện làm cái project 3 của NIIT q4 mình post cách làm quang cáo truotj 2 bên cho các bạn tham khảo.. Trước hết hãy copy đoạn code sau và lưu lại với đuôi là.[r]

Trang 1

Code quảng cáo hai bên trượt chạy trên tất cả các trình duyệt

<style type="text/css">

.float {

width: 100px;

height: 800px;

border: solid 1px white;

}

</style>

</head>

<div style="width: 970px;height: 0px;">

<div id="a" class="float"><a HREF="http://caobang83.violet.vn" TARGET="_blank">

<img src=" http://thichnhac.com/test_float_banner.jpg" border="0"></a></div>

<div id="c" class="float"><a href=" http://caobang83.violet.vn" target="_blank">

<img src=" http://thichnhac.com/test_float_banner.jpg " border="0"></a></div>

</div>

</body>

<script type="text/javascript">

function setPosition(id, position) {

var store = {

ram : {

top : 0,

left : 0,

right : 0,

bottom : 0

},

rom : {

top : null,

left : null,

right : null,

bottom : null

}

};

for (var i in position) {store.rom[i] = position[i];}

var element = document.getElementById(id);

for (i in store) {element[i] = store[i];}

element.rom.move = function() {

if (window.innerHeight) {

var topPage = window.pageYOffset;

var leftPage = window.pageXOffset;

var rightPage = leftPage + window.innerWidth - element.offsetWidth;

var bottomPage = topPage + window.innerHeight - element.offsetHeight;

}

else {

var topPage = document.body.scrollTop;

var leftPage = document.body.scrollLeft;

var rightPage = leftPage + document.body.clientWidth - element.offsetWidth;

var bottomPage = topPage + document.body.clientHeight - element.offsetHeight;

}

Trang 2

element.style.position = "absolute";

if (element.rom.top != null) {

element.ram.top += Math.round((topPage + element.rom.top - element.ram.top)/20);

element.style.top = element.ram.top;

}

if (element.rom.left != null) {

element.ram.left += Math.round((leftPage + element.rom.left - element.ram.left)/20);

element.style.left = element.ram.left;

}

if (element.rom.right != null) {

element.ram.right += Math.round((rightPage - element.rom.right - element.ram.right)/20); element.style.left = element.ram.right;

}

if (element.rom.bottom != null) {

element.ram.bottom += Math.round((bottomPage - element.rom.bottom -

element.ram.bottom)/20);

element.style.top = element.ram.bottom;

}

setTimeout("document.getElementById('"+element.id+"').rom.move()",10);

};

element.rom.move();

}

setPosition("a", {top: 0, left: 910});

setPosition("c", {top: 0, left: 0});

</script>

Code quảng cáo trượt hai bên (cách 2)

Chắc hẳn khi lướt web các bạn đã không ít lần thấy các banner trượt 2 bên của trang web, Điều này không những làm cho trang web được đẹp hơn nó còn đem lại tính chuyên nghiệp cho trang web của bạn nữa Đối với các trang web lớn thì những vị trí quảng cáo hai bên chi phí là rất cao Vì nó luôn luôn xuất hiện và mọi người đều có thể nhìn thấy ở bất cứ đâu trong trang web Nhân tiện làm cái project 3 của NIIT q4 mình post cách làm quang cáo truotj 2 bên cho các bạn tham khảo

Trước hết hãy copy đoạn code sau và lưu lại với đuôi là js chẳng hạn đặt file có tên là

quangcao.js: Còn nếu không muốn tạo riêng 1 file khác thì copy toàn bộ đoạn đó rồi đưa vào

trong thẻ <head> đoạn script </head>

<script language=”javascript”>

var adRWidth=110;

var adLWidth=1002;

function FloatTopDiv(){

startX = document.body.clientWidth - adRWidth, startY = -110;

var ns = (navigator.appName.indexOf(’Netscape’) != -1);

var d = document;

if (document.body.clientWidth < 980) startX = - adRWidth;

function ml(id)

Trang 3

var el=d.getElementById?d.getElementById(id):d.all?d.all[id]:d.layers[id]; if(d.layers)el.style=el;

el.sP=function(x,y)

{

this.style.left=x;this.style.top=y;

};

el.x = startX;

el.y = startY;

return el;

}

window.stayTopLeft=function()

{

if (document.body.clientWidth < 980)

{

ftlObj.x = - adRWidth;ftlObj.y = 0; ftlObj.sP(ftlObj.x, ftlObj.y);

}

else

{

if (document.documentElement && document.documentElement.scrollTop) var pY = ns ? pageYOffset : document.documentElement.scrollTop;

else if (document.body)

var pY = ns ? pageYOffset : document.body.scrollTop;

if (document.body.scrollTop > 10){ startY = 3 } else { startY = 10 };

if (document.body.clientWidth >= 1024)

{

ftlObj.x = document.body.clientWidth - adRWidth;

ftlObj.y += (pY + startY - ftlObj.y)/8;

ftlObj.sP(ftlObj.x, ftlObj.y);

}

else

{

ftlObj.x = startX;

ftlObj.y += (pY + startY - ftlObj.y)/8;

ftlObj.sP(ftlObj.x, ftlObj.y);

}

}

setTimeout(’stayTopLeft()’, 1);

}

ftlObj = ml(’divAdRight’);

stayTopLeft();

}

function FloatTopDiv2()

{

startX2 = document.body.clientWidth - adLWidth, startY2 = -100;

Trang 4

var ns2 = (navigator.appName.indexOf(’Netscape’) != -1);

var d2 = document;

if (document.body.clientWidth < 980) startX2 = -adRWidth;

function ml2(id)

{

var el2=d2.getElementById?d2.getElementById(id):d2.all?

d2.all[id]:d2.layers[id];

if(d2.layers)el2.style=el2;

el2.sP=function(x,y)

{

this.style.left=x;this.style.top=y;

};

el2.x = startX2;

el2.y = startY2;

return el2;

}

window.stayTopLeft2=function()

{

if (document.body.clientWidth < 980)

{

ftlObj2.x = - adRWidth;ftlObj2.y = 0; ftlObj2.sP(ftlObj2.x, ftlObj2.y); }

else

{

if (document.documentElement && document.documentElement.scrollTop) var pY2 = ns2 ? pageYOffset : document.documentElement.scrollTop; else if (document.body)

var pY2 = ns2 ? pageYOffset : document.body.scrollTop;

if (document.body.scrollTop > 10) { startY2 = 3 } else { startY2 = 10 };

if (document.body.clientWidth >= 1024)

{

ftlObj2.x = 0;

ftlObj2.y += (pY2 + startY2 - ftlObj2.y)/8;

ftlObj2.sP(ftlObj2.x, ftlObj2.y);

}

else

{

ftlObj2.x = startX2;

ftlObj2.y += (pY2 + startY2 - ftlObj2.y)/8;

ftlObj2.sP(ftlObj2.x, ftlObj2.y);

}

}

setTimeout(’stayTopLeft2()’, 1);

}

ftlObj2 = ml2(’divAdLeft’);

stayTopLeft2();

Trang 5

function ShowAdDiv()

{

var objAdDivLeft = document.getElementById(’divAdLeft’);

var objAdDivRight = document.getElementById(’divAdRight’);

if (document.body.clientWidth < 980)

{

objAdDivLeft.style.left = - adRWidth;

objAdDivRight.style.left = - adRWidth;

}

else

{

objAdDivLeft.style.left = 0;

objAdDivRight.style.left = document.body.clientWidth - adRWidth;

FloatTopDiv();

FloatTopDiv2();

}

}

ShowAdDiv();

</script>

sau đó bạn copy đoạn code sau và đưa vào trong trang bạn muốn hiển thị quảng cáo , Nếu là

file HTML thì đặt nó vào giữa thẻ <body></body> , nếu là file php thì đặt trên cùng hay bên

dưới đều được

<!–Phần cho bên trái–>

<DIV id=divAdLeft style=’LEFT: 1px; WIDTH: 110px; POSITION: absolute; TOP: 71px’>

<a href=”http://thichnhac.com” target=”_blank”>

<IMG hspace=0 src=’link đến ảnh’ width=110 border=0>

</a>

</DIV>

<!–Phần cho bên phải–>

<DIV id=divAdRight style=’LEFT: 892px; WIDTH: 110px; POSITION: absolute; TOP: 71px’>

<a href=”http://thichnhac.com” target=”_blank”>

<IMG hspace=0 src=’link đến ảnh’ width=110 border=0>

</a>

</DIV>

<div align=”center”>

</div>

* đoạn script bên dưới thì đưa vào trong <head></head>

<SCRIPT src=”quangcao.js” type=text/javascript></SCRIPT>

Thật đơn giản phải không? Chúc bạn thành công và đừng quên nhận xét để mọi người có thể rút kinh nghiệm

HD:Coppy đoạn code dưới vào notepad và save đuôi js

Gọi và Blog theo cú pháp

Trang 6

<script src="jumptop.js"></script>

/***********************************************

* Bằng To Top Link Script- © trongbangstudio ( http://caobang83.violet.vn )

* Last updated Nov 13th, 09'.

* This notice MUST stay intact for legal use

* Visit http://caobang83.violet.vn/ for full source code

***********************************************/

//Specify the text to display

var displayed="[Top]"

///////////////////////////Do not edit below this line////////////

var logolink='javascript:window.scrollTo(0,0)'

var ns4=document.layers

var ie4=document.all

var ns6=document.getElementById&&!document.all

function ietruebody(){

return (document.compatMode!="BackCompat")? document.documentElement : document.body }

function regenerate(){

window.location.reload()

}

function regenerate2(){

if (ns4)

setTimeout("window.onresize=regenerate",400)

}

if (ie4||ns6)

document.write(''+displayed+'')

function createtext(){ //function for NS4

staticimage=new Layer(5)

staticimage.left=-300

staticimage.document.write(' '+displayed+' ')

staticimage.document.close()

staticimage.visibility="show"

regenerate2()

staticitns()

}

function staticit(){ //function for IE4/ NS6

var w2=ns6? pageXOffset+w : ietruebody().scrollLeft+w

var h2=ns6? pageYOffset+h : ietruebody().scrollTop+h

crosslogo.style.left=w2+"px"

crosslogo.style.top=h2+"px"

}

function staticit2(){ //function for NS4

staticimage.left=pageXOffset+window.innerWidth-staticimage.document.width-28

staticimage.top=pageYOffset+window.innerHeight-staticimage.document.height-10

}

function inserttext(){ //function for IE4/ NS6

if (ie4)

crosslogo=document.all.logo

else if (ns6)

crosslogo=document.getElementById("logo")

crosslogo.innerHTML=' '+displayed+' '

w=ns6 || window.opera? window.innerWidth-crosslogo.offsetWidth-20 : ietruebody().clientWidth-crosslogo.offsetWidth-10

h=ns6 || window.opera? window.innerHeight-crosslogo.offsetHeight-15 : ietruebody().clientHeight-crosslogo.offsetHeight-10

crosslogo.style.left=w+"px"

crosslogo.style.top=h+"px"

if (ie4)

window.onscroll=staticit

else if (ns6)

Trang 7

}

if (ie4||ns6){

if (window.addEventListener)

window.addEventListener("load", inserttext, false)

else if (window.attachEvent)

window.attachEvent("onload", inserttext)

else

window.onload=inserttext

window.onresize=new Function("window.location.reload()") }

else if (ns4)

window.onload=createtext

function staticitns(){ //function for NS4

startstatic=setInterval("staticit2()",90)

}

Ngày đăng: 11/05/2021, 03:01

TÀI LIỆU CÙNG NGƯỜI DÙNG

TÀI LIỆU LIÊN QUAN

🧩 Sản phẩm bạn có thể quan tâm

w